avdmanager
Koleksiyonlar ile düzeninizi koruyun
İçeriği tercihlerinize göre kaydedin ve kategorilere ayırın.
avdmanager
, reklam öğesi oluşturup yönetmenize olanak tanıyan bir komut satırı aracıdır
Android Sanal Cihazlar'ı (AVD) komut satırından. Ortalama görüntüleme süresi,
Android telefonun, Wear OS saatin veya Android TV cihazının özellikleri
istediğiniz bir kombinasyonu kullanabilirsiniz.
Android Studio kullanıyorsanız bu aracı kullanmanız gerekmez ve
CANNOT TRANSLATE
IDE'den ortalama görüntüleme ve yönetme.
avdmanager
aracı, Android SDK Komut Satırı Araçları paketine dahildir
ile
android_sdk/cmdline-tools/version/bin/avdmanager
.
Sözdizimi
avdmanager
özelliğini kullanmak için aşağıdaki söz dizimini kullanın:
avdmanager [global options] command [command options]
Genel seçenekler
Tablo 1. Şu global seçeneklerin listesi:
.avdmanager.
Genel seçenek
|
Açıklama
|
-s | --silent
|
Sessiz mod: Yalnızca hatalar yazdırılır.
|
-h | --help
|
Kullanım yardımı.
|
-v | --verbose
|
Ayrıntılı mod: Hatalar, uyarılar ve bilgi amaçlı mesajlar yazdırılır.
|
--clear cache
|
SDK Manager deposu manifest önbelleğini temizleyin.
|
Komutlar ve komut seçenekleri
Tablo 2. Komut ve seçenek listesi
avdmanager için
anlamına gelir.
Komut ve seçenekler
|
Açıklama
|
create avd -n name -k "sdk_id" [-c
{path|size}] [-f] [-p path]
|
Yeni bir ortalama görüntüleme süresi (AVD) oluşturun. Ortalama görüntüleme süresi için name ve
AVD için kullanılacak SDK paketinin kimliğini
Tırnak içine alınmış sdk_id.
Örneğin, aşağıdaki komut test adlı bir ortalama görüntüleme süresi oluşturur
API düzeyi 25 için x86 sistem görüntüsünü kullanarak:
avdmanager create avd -n test -k "system-images;android-25;google_apis;x86"
Aşağıda, diğer seçeneklerin kullanım alanları açıklanmaktadır:
-
-c {path|size} : SD yolu
Bu AVD için kart resmi veya oluşturulacak yeni SD kart görüntüsünün boyutu
Bu ortalama görüntüleme süresi için KB veya MB cinsinden K ya da
M . Örneğin, -c path/to/sdcard/ veya
-c 1000M .
-
-f : Ortalama görüntüleme süresinin oluşturulmasını zorunlu kılar. Aşağıdaki durumlarda bu seçeneği kullanın:
Aynı adı kullanarak yeni bir ortalama görüntüleme süresi (AVD) ile mevcut bir AVD'nin üzerine yazmanız gerekiyorsa.
-
-p path :
bu AVD'nin dosyaları için dizin oluşturulacak. Belirli bir
bir yol izlerseniz, ortalama görüntüleme süresi
~/.android/avd/
|
delete avd -n name
|
Ortalama görüntüleme süresini siler. Ortalama görüntüleme süresini name ile belirtmelisiniz.
|
move avd -n name [-p path] [-r
new-name]
|
AVD'leri taşıma veya yeniden adlandırma Ortalama görüntüleme süresini name ile belirtmelisiniz.
Aşağıda, diğer seçeneklerin kullanım alanları açıklanmaktadır:
-
-p path : Konumun mutlak yolu
Bu AVD dosyalarının taşınacağı dizini oluşturur. Eğer
bu bağımsız değişkeni dahil etmezseniz ortalama görüntüleme süresi taşınmaz. En son haberleri sunan,
AVD'yi yeniden adlandırmak isterseniz bu bağımsız değişkeni dahil etmemeyi
yer.
-
-r new-name : AVD'nin yeni adı
yeniden adlandırıldı.
|
list [target|device|avd] [-c]
|
Mevcut tüm hedefleri, cihaz tanımlarını veya ortalama görüntüleme süresini (AVD) listeleyin. Şunu yapmazsanız:
target , device veya avd değerini belirtin,
avdmanager bu üçünün hepsini listeler. -c ekleyin
bağımsız değişkenine eklenmelidir. İlgili içeriği oluşturmak için kullanılan
Üç seçenek de listelenirken -c bağımsız değişkeni kullanılamıyor
birlikte.
|
Bu sayfadaki içerik ve kod örnekleri, İçerik Lisansı sayfasında açıklanan lisanslara tabidir. Java ve OpenJDK, Oracle ve/veya satış ortaklarının tescilli ticari markasıdır.
Son güncelleme tarihi: 2025-07-27 UTC.
[[["Anlaması kolay","easyToUnderstand","thumb-up"],["Sorunumu çözdü","solvedMyProblem","thumb-up"],["Diğer","otherUp","thumb-up"]],[["İhtiyacım olan bilgiler yok","missingTheInformationINeed","thumb-down"],["Çok karmaşık / çok fazla adım var","tooComplicatedTooManySteps","thumb-down"],["Güncel değil","outOfDate","thumb-down"],["Çeviri sorunu","translationIssue","thumb-down"],["Örnek veya kod sorunu","samplesCodeIssue","thumb-down"],["Diğer","otherDown","thumb-down"]],["Son güncelleme tarihi: 2025-07-27 UTC."],[],[],null,["# avdmanager\n\nThe `avdmanager` is a command-line tool that lets you create and manage\nAndroid Virtual Devices (AVDs) from the command line. An AVD lets you define the\ncharacteristics of an Android handset, Wear OS watch, or Android TV device\nthat you want to simulate in the Android Emulator.\n\nIf you're using Android Studio, then you don't need to use this tool and you\ncan instead\n[create and manage AVDs from the IDE](/studio/run/managing-avds).\n\nThe `avdmanager` tool is included in the Android SDK Command-Line Tools package\nat\n\u003cvar translate=\"no\"\u003eandroid_sdk\u003c/var\u003e`/cmdline-tools/`\u003cvar translate=\"no\"\u003eversion\u003c/var\u003e`/bin/avdmanager`.\n\nSyntax\n------\n\nTo use `avdmanager`, use the following syntax: \n\n```\navdmanager [global options] command [command options]\n```\n\n### Global options\n\n**Table 1.** List of global options for\navdmanager.\n\n| Global option | Description |\n|---------------------|-------------------------------------------------------------------------|\n| `-s` \\| `--silent` | Silent mode: only errors are printed out. |\n| `-h` \\| `--help` | Usage help. |\n| `-v` \\| `--verbose` | Verbose mode: errors, warnings, and informational messages are printed. |\n| `--clear cache` | Clear the SDK Manager repository manifest cache. |\n\n### Commands and command options\n\n**Table 2.** List of commands and options\nfor avdmanager.\n\n| Command and options | Description |\n|--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`create avd -n `\u003cvar translate=\"no\"\u003ename\u003c/var\u003e` -k \"`\u003cvar translate=\"no\"\u003esdk_id\u003c/var\u003e`\" [-c {`\u003cvar translate=\"no\"\u003epath\u003c/var\u003e`|`\u003cvar translate=\"no\"\u003esize\u003c/var\u003e`}] [-f] [-p `\u003cvar translate=\"no\"\u003epath\u003c/var\u003e`]` | Create a new AVD. You must provide a \u003cvar translate=\"no\"\u003ename\u003c/var\u003e for the AVD and specify the ID of the SDK package to use for the AVD using \u003cvar translate=\"no\"\u003esdk_id\u003c/var\u003e wrapped in quotes. For example, the following command creates an AVD named `test` using the x86 system image for API level 25: ``` avdmanager create avd -n test -k \"system-images;android-25;google_apis;x86\" ``` The following describes the usages for the other options: - `-c {`\u003cvar translate=\"no\"\u003epath\u003c/var\u003e`|`\u003cvar translate=\"no\"\u003esize\u003c/var\u003e`}`: The path to the SD card image for this AVD or the size of a new SD card image to create for this AVD in KB or MB, denoted with `K` or `M`. For example, `-c path/to/sdcard/` or `-c 1000M`. - `-f`: Force creation of the AVD. Use this option if you need to overwrite an existing AVD with a new AVD using the same name. - `-p `\u003cvar translate=\"no\"\u003epath\u003c/var\u003e: Path to the location where the directory for this AVD's files will be created. If you don't specify a path, the AVD is created in `~/.android/avd/`. |\n| `delete avd -n `\u003cvar translate=\"no\"\u003ename\u003c/var\u003e | Delete an AVD. You must specify the AVD with \u003cvar translate=\"no\"\u003ename\u003c/var\u003e. |\n| `move avd -n `\u003cvar translate=\"no\"\u003ename\u003c/var\u003e` [-p `\u003cvar translate=\"no\"\u003epath\u003c/var\u003e`] [-r `\u003cvar translate=\"no\"\u003enew-name\u003c/var\u003e`]` | Move or rename an AVD. You must specify the AVD with \u003cvar translate=\"no\"\u003ename\u003c/var\u003e. The following describes the usages for the other options: - `-p `\u003cvar translate=\"no\"\u003epath\u003c/var\u003e: The absolute path to the location at which to create the directory where this AVD's files will be moved. If you don't include this argument, the AVD won't be moved. You might choose not to include this argument if you want to rename the AVD in place. - `-r `\u003cvar translate=\"no\"\u003enew-name\u003c/var\u003e: The new name of the AVD being renamed. |\n| `list [target|device|avd] [-c]` | List all available targets, device definitions, or AVDs. If you don't specify `target`, `device`, or `avd`, `avdmanager` lists all three. Include the `-c` argument to receive a compact output suitable for scripts. The `-c` argument is not available when listing all three options together. |"]]